This English silver-plated hot water pot, adorned with a Masonic Lodge emblem, is a piece rich in ceremonial significance. Ideal for collectors of Masonic items or those who appreciate the allure of fraternal orders. Its vintage charm enhances any decor, perfect for display or use in a traditional tea service.
PRODUCT INFORMATION
Era: Vintage; 1910-1950
Condition: Very Good; wear to enamel, oxidation
Country of Origin: England
Materials: silver-plate/enamel
Dimensions: 5" L x 3.25" W x 4.5" H
Color/Finish: silver/blue/multi
Care: hand-wash; polish w/soft cloth and non-abrasive polish
